HALL, Justice.

Plaintiff-Appellee Cargill, Inc., Nutrena Feed Division, brought this suit for quantum meruit to recover $4,554.72, alleged to be the reasonable value of dairy cattle feed sold and delivered by plaintiff to defendant-appellant Bobby Lee Watson on "a running account" in the regular course of business at defendant's instance and request.
